Я управляю образовательным сообществом на базе Discourse. Каждый раз, когда студент открывает тему, страница прокручивается и переносит его к самому старому непрочитанному сообщению. Я хочу, чтобы его переносило в начало темы, а не к текущей позиции прокрутки.
Существует ли способ переносить его в начало поста вместо текущей позиции прокрутки?
Добро пожаловать в Meta Discourse! ![]()
Они могут нажать на заголовок темы в шапке. Это вернёт вас к началу темы, или они могут использовать полосу прокрутки. Я лично не могу представить, чтобы каждый раз прокручивать от верха к низу. Это сделано намеренно, чтобы сэкономить время пользователя…
Полностью согласен с Ondrejj. Функционал — золото. Единственная странная ситуация возникает, когда есть тема без ответов. В этом случае переход происходит в самый низ, где нет никакой информации.
Это не так… если только вы не имеете в виду повторное обсуждение темы.
Вы можете включить принудительный вход в первом сообщении в настройках категории. Это предназначено для тем типа вики.